新型超分子固砂剂DXGY—1的研制和应用

摘    要:粉细砂岩油藏由于地层砂粒度中值细,层内非均质性严重,泥质含量高,防砂难度大。针对此类油藏,研制了新型超分子固砂剂DXGY—1,实验表明具有在地层内自组装、固砂性能强和渗透率保持率高的特点,现场应用效果良好。

Development and Application of New Supermolecular Sand Fixing Agent DXGY-1

Abstract:Sand prevention is very difficult in fine sandstone reservoirs because of fine median formation sand grain size,seriously heterogeneity,and high shale content.For this kind of reservoir,a new type of supramolecular sand fixing agent DXGY—1 is developed.Experimental results show that DXGY—1 has characteristics of self-assembled in formation,strong sand consolidation performance,and high permeability conservation rate.The field application effect is good
